tried to jump start my car...not even enough juice to activate the door lock.  
seems like no in put power to getting from the remote jump location to the
battery.  is there a breaker in between?  or another cause for this?

1 Answer

143,865

This is a sign of a complete dead battery,you may have to replace or jump directly from the battery,not the remote post.
